This annual prize is awarded to French-speaking Swiss companies active in the field of micro and nanotechnologies, i.e. companies whose technological, business or service innovations contribute to their customers’ success.

Why this award?
To reward these players who too often remain in the shadows, but whose contribution is essential to the success of the entire micro and nanotechnology ecosystem in French-speaking Switzerland.
What gain?
CHF 5,000, turnkey space on a Micronarc group stand of your choice, wide visibility through various communication tools, and recognition by a panel of experts.
Who can participate?
Any co-contractor offering a solution (technological innovation, business innovation, service) that contributes to the success of a client company.
What are the eligibility criteria?
Co-contractors applying for the prize must prove the impact of their solution with a testimonial from a customer company.
Co-contractor :
- Start-up or SME
- Registered in the RC of one of the cantons of French-speaking Switzerland (FR, VD, VS, NE, GE, JU), in the form of an SA or a Sàrl.
- Business activities exclusively in the micro-nano field (subcontracting, co-contracting, partner, service provider, etc.).
- Must not be affiliated in any way whatsoever with the client company (apart from the commercial link with the latter)
- The impact of the solution provided by the co-contractor must be confirmed by a testimonial from at least one customer company.
Customer company :
- International, national or French-speaking, with a recognized legal form (SA, Sàrl, LLC, Ltd, etc.).
- All fields of activity (not limited to micro-nano)
- SMEs only (minimum existence > 5 years)
- Must not be affiliated in any way whatsoever with the co-contractor (apart from the commercial link with the latter)
Who chooses the winner?
The winner will be chosen by the members of the Micronarc expert committee. This committee ensures that the winner is representative of all sectors: industrial, academic and institutional.
What are the evaluation criteria?
- The relevance and added value of the solution
- The innovative nature of the solution
- The solution’s economic and development potential
- The quality and benefits of co-contracting collaborations
- A sustainable approach to the solution and to co-contracting projects in general
- The quality of the application
Who’s behind the prize?
Micronarc is a communication and exchange platform supported by the governments of the six cantons making up Western Switzerland (Fribourg, Vaud, Neuchâtel, Geneva, Valais and Jura). Its main mission is to develop and promote the region’s scientific, technical and economic position in the field of micro- and nanotechnologies, as well as its training, R&D, technology transfer and hosting infrastructures.
Who sponsors the prize?
Bergeon SA, with over two centuries of expertise, has become a factory with 60% of its staff dedicated to production. Based in La Chaux-de-Fonds on a 4,000 m² site, it integrates R&D, CNC machining and assembly. Active in over 110 countries, it is diversifying into microtechnology and Med Tech. A training company, it employs 80 people in Switzerland and 3 in Asia. ISO 9001 and 14001 certified, it adopts a “Global Concept” approach to offer turnkey technical solutions.
